Hey Marlo — the Gridlewick cut-over went fine last night. The new crossword generator is serving all puzzle requests, and the old lattice engine is in read-only fallback. Fill rates look identical, generation time dropped about 30%. One thing for your review pass: we tuned a few knobs during the switch, so the live settings differ from the PR. Here's what Gridlewick is actually running with.

deployment values, yagef-yawip:
ELIOX_PIN=5303
ELIOX_METRICS_HOST=metrics.eliox.paliqworks.corp
ELIOX_LOG_LEVEL=error
ELIOX_TENANT=praiel

**14:22** — Seat-map renderer for the Pellford Lyric venue began drawing orphaned rows above the mezzanine block. Root cause traced to the Curtainline layout service emitting stale block offsets after the 14:05 cache flush. Renderer fell back to default geometry rather than erroring, which delayed detection by roughly nine minutes. Mirelle from the venues team confirmed the fix in staging at 14:40. The affected build is identified below.

pipeline stamp: htk31_3c6b63a1fd55b8745625d3b6ce9c5fc

### Changelog 2024-W19 — Eventforge schema registry

Rotated the signing key for Eventforge schema publishes after the audit flagged the old one as overdue. All producers must re-sign pending schemas; unsigned submissions are now rejected at the gate. CI templates updated. Raise blockers at the weekly sync. The new registry signing key follows.

deploy key for fafof-yaguf: bky4_zHj6